[Thomas Purton was a surgeon who practised in London and in Alcester. He is particularly remembered for his mycological collections. This work was praised by Sir James Smith for its accuracy, but a little damned by Sir Charles Hastings for "its interminable additions, corrections and appendices". It is, nevertheless, a work of great detail and charm.]. First Edition. Boards. Good. Illus. by James Sowerby.

West Norfolk, Connecticut: Self-published, 1898. Autobiography of Mary E. Beecher Snowe, born at Canaan Mountain near Norfolk, Connecticut in 1853, and who lived in West Norfolk, Connecticut at the time she wrote this brief booklet. Includes details of life in Litchfield County in the mid to late nineteenth century, including farming, the experience of having a home burnt to the ground (whereupon she was sent to her grandparents' in Goshen until the home was rebuilt), about travel to New Haven, marriage at age eighteen to live with her new husband's family, of hard work and little pleasure, of loss of a child, of illness, of a new war reminding one of the sorrows left by the Civil War. It is the story of a hard life, and the author makes no attempts to sugar-coat the facts as she sees them. Includes some original verse by the author. Mary Beecher, later Snowe, was most likely related to the Beecher family (Lyman Beecher, Henry Ward Beecher, Harriet Beecher Stowe, etc.), who were originally… Read More

James Sowerby (1757 – 1822) an English naturalist, illustrator and mineralogist. Contributions to published works, such as A Specimen of the Botany of New Holland or English Botany, include his detailed plates.
